What are the valve settings for a 2000 Yamaha Warrior ATV?

Remove the rocker covers as said, but u'll need to remove the timing chain cover and crank cover also. Turn the crank nut till the timing mark on the cam sptocket lines up with the mark on the case. Use feeler guages.





Intake: .0023-.0039


Exhaust: .0063-.0078





this is done on a cold engine.|||Those are the correct settings.
